Your Right to Withdraw
Under Article 27 of the Polish Consumer Rights Act (Ustawa z dnia 30 maja 2014 r. o prawach konsumenta), implementing EU Directive 2011/83/EU, you have the right to withdraw from a distance contract within 14 calendar days without giving any reason.
The withdrawal period begins on the day the contract is concluded (the day of your purchase).

Refund
If you withdraw from the contract, we will refund all payments received from you without undue delay and in any case within 14 days from the day we received your withdrawal declaration.
We will use the same payment method used for the original transaction, unless you expressly agree otherwise. You will not incur any fees as a result of the refund.
When the Withdrawal Right Does Not Apply
Under Article 38 point 13 of the Polish Consumer Rights Act, the right of withdrawal does not apply to the delivery of digital content that is not supplied on a tangible medium if all four of the following conditions are met:
- You paid for the digital content;
- You gave explicit prior consent to begin delivery before the 14-day withdrawal period expired;
- You were informed that by giving this consent you would lose your right of withdrawal;
- You received confirmation of the transaction (purchase confirmation email).
During checkout at IvyCV, you will see a checkbox asking whether you consent to immediate delivery of the generated CV. This checkbox is not pre-ticked and is voluntary:
- If you consent — your CV is available for download immediately, but you lose your right of withdrawal once the download begins.
- If you do not consent — your CV will be available for download after the 14-day withdrawal period, and you retain your full right of withdrawal during that period.
